Many parents are dissuaded from buying three-wheel pushchairs due to reports of them tipping over, but this is usually due to cheap or poorly designed models. It is essential to test the stability of a 3-wheeler by physically trying it out. You should also take into consideration how quickly you can change directions with the single front wheel and how easily it can be done.
If you're planning on using your pushchair off-road, opt for a model with air-filled tyres (sometimes called pneumatic tyres) which can withstand rough terrain. These tyres are able to take the bumps and sloughs of muddy trails or gravel tracks much better than plastic moulded wheels that give your child a smooth ride. Some models have the option of locking the front wheel, which can be used when going over really rough ground as well.
All-terrain pushchairs are heavier than standard four-wheeled buggies which is why you'll need to think about the amount of space they'll occupy in your car boot and whether you'll be able to lift it up and down stairs once folded. They can also be quite heavy to lift, so it's worth trying one in person if possible to gauge how much effort you'll need to put into lifting the buggy off the ground.

Manoeuvrability
With two wheels in the back and a single wheel at the front 3 wheel tandem stroller wheel pushchairs are able to move and turn more easily than four-wheeled pushchairs. They are ideal for narrow streets in cities or maneuvering through the aisles of crowded supermarkets. A lot of 3-wheeled pushchairs have an option to lock the front wheel to improve their ability to tackle tight corners and spaces.
A pushchair with three wheels can handle off-road terrain better than standard prams and strollers. For example, iCandy's Core offers a range of features that make it perfect for outdoor adventures with your baby. It has a rural wheelbase, and larger wheels that, as per MFM reviewer Tara, "perform really well on grass, woodland tracks and market town cobbles."
In addition to their excellent maneuverability in addition to their excellent maneuverability, 3 wheel pushchairs usually designed for durability. They're typically constructed with a suspension system that can absorb the bumps and shocks of different surfaces, making sure that your baby will remain comfortable throughout their journeys. They're an excellent choice for families who love being outdoors, but don't wish to sacrifice comfort or convenience.

Off-road
Three-wheeled buggies are able to handle bumpy surfaces like cobblestones, trees and paths much better than regular pushchairs. These models usually have larger rear wheels and a lockable wheel on the front, which can be turned to traverse difficult terrain. This feature lets you easily navigate tight spaces as well as navigate tricky kerbs and maintain control on even the most difficult routes.
All-terrain strollers are ideal for families who enjoy being outdoors in the countryside, exploring the landscape or taking off-road walks. These models are usually fitted with suspensions and large puncture-proof tyres that make them more resilient to rough terrain, while providing a smooth ride for your child.
